Overview
Lyburn is a small town located in the southern region of West Virginia, United States. Known for its picturesque landscapes and charming small-town atmosphere, Lyburn is a delightful destination for nature enthusiasts and history buffs alike. The area is surrounded by lush green mountains and offers breathtaking views, making it an ideal place for hiking, camping, and outdoor activities. The town itself has a rich mining heritage, which can be explored through various historical sites and museums. The warm and welcoming locals add to the charm of this hidden gem of West Virginia.

When to visit
The best time to visit Lyburn is during the spring months of April and May, or in the fall season from September to November. During these months, the weather is mild and pleasant, perfect for exploring the outdoors and enjoying the scenic beauty of the region.

Hatfield-McCoy Trails
The Hatfield-McCoy Trails are a network of off-road trails spanning over 700 miles. This popular attraction offers thrilling ATV rides, mountain biking, and hiking opportunities for adventure seekers. With various trail options catering to different skill levels, visitors can explore the rugged beauty of the West Virginia mountains.

Coal Heritage Trail
The Coal Heritage Trail is a collection of historical sites and museums that showcase the coal mining history of Lyburn and the surrounding areas. Visitors can explore museums, mining towns, and restored mining camps to gain insight into the challenging lives of miners and the importance of coal in the region's development.

Chief Logan State Park
Chief Logan State Park is a scenic recreational area offering a range of activities for outdoor enthusiasts. With miles of hiking and biking trails, fishing spots, picnic areas, and a beautiful lake, the park provides a tranquil setting to enjoy nature and relax. The park also hosts events and festivals throughout the year, showcasing the local culture and traditions.
